Offers over €199k for farmhouse with outbuildings on 53ha

Mayo Property for Sale

Gerry Rowland Auctioneer, has for sale in partnership with Connacht Properties/I am Sold Property Auctions, a two-bed farmhouse/cottage with a cow-shed and hay-shed on c. 53.297ha of “mixed” quality agricultural land in Co Mayo.

The joint selling agents are seeking offers in excess of €199,000 for the property in Lenansillagh, Glenisland, Castlebar, County Mayo.

In addition to the above, the property also has a ¼-share of c. 10.37 hectares and a ½-share of 10.37 hectares of commonage.

Moreover, there are also ruins of another old house on plan 16 and a share of Lough Sallagher with pike fishing.

With these old buildings on-site, there may be “building potential” on planning approval, the agents.

This property is a short drive to the “thriving” town of Castlebar, located off the old road from Castlebar to Glenisland.

€230,000 for Sligo farm

Meanwhile, an “extensive” Sligo farm, extending to 26.84ac in total, has just hit the property market.

Henry Auctioneers is seeking in the region of €8,569/acre for the land in Carrickbanagher, Drumfin, which the firm is offering up for sale in up to two lots.

According to the firm, the land is currently heavy soil, and “well-maintained” grass.

  • Lot 1: Circa 19.54=acres (7.91 hectares). According to the agent, lands all in grass in “well-sized” divisions and are “ideal” for any number of farming enterprises;
  • Lot 2: Circa 7.3-acres (2.96 hectares) with adjoining sheds, some of which require repair. Again, the agent suggested that lands are “ideal” for a number of farming enterprises and are all in “well-sized” grass divisions.

According to the agent, the farm is in a “great” location, close to a range of towns.

These include Collooney (9.1km), Sligo (18.3km), the N4 Motorway, and the N17 is less than a 10-minute drive.

In total, the firm is guiding the Sligo farm at €230,000 for the entire.
